Checkers, Rally’s report data security issue

May 30, 2019 - Checkers Drive-In Restaurants has notified guests about a data security issue involving malware at some Checkers and Rally’s locations. After discovering the issue, Checkers said it engaged data security experts to conduct an extensive investigation and coordinated with affected restaurants and federal law enforcement authorities to address the matter.
